Healthcare United is seeking a full-time PM&R Interventional Pain Management Physician to join an established outpatient practice in Fort Pierce, Florida.
This is a highly interventional, procedure-heavy opportunity for a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ation physician with Pain Medicine training and direct experience managing personal injury and workers’ compensation patients.
The physician will evaluate musculoskeletal, acute, and chronic pain conditions, develop individualized treatment plans, perform interventional procedures, and manage patients throughout their course of care. Candidates must understand the detailed documentation, functional assessment, medical necessity, and care coordination requirements associated with PI and workers’ compensation cases.
